will be located in Chandler, Arizona.Job responsibilities may
include but are not limited to:
- Sources and procures specialized goods and services.
- Owns contractual management for the supplier.
- Responsible for source selection from contract proposal to
execution phases.
- Coordinates and collaborates with key stakeholders such as
contracts, engineering, quality, supplier development, planning,
operations, program, and end-users.
- Develops subcontract specifications, work statements, and terms
and conditions for the procurement of specialized materials,
equipment, and/or services.
- Prepares bid packages, conducts bidders conferences, analyzes,
and evaluates proposals, negotiates subcontract provisions, selects
or recommends subcontractors, writes awards, and administers
resulting subcontracts.
- In conjunction with quality organization, evaluates and
monitors supplier quality and reliability, as well as supplier
ability to support required delivery schedules.
- Identifies strategies and opportunities to reduce cost, improve
efficiency and manage risk through strategic and targeted
negotiations.
- Manages performance of subcontracts, ensures compliance with
all public law requirements as well as company (and business)
policies and procedures including import/export regulations.
- Employs sound business practices and assesses supplier
performance as part of follow-up activities.
- Ensures that appropriate documentation is provided to
logistics/transportation & warehouse organization so that proper
receipt is recorded.
- Manages and develops strategic/key suppliers.
- Reviews and approves supplier payment as needed. Utilizes
process tools such as Lean Six Sigma with suppliers to drive
quality, efficiency, and continuous improvement.
